/*
 *  This file is called main.c, because it contains most of the new functions
 *  for use with LibVNCServer.
 *
 *  LibVNCServer (C) 2001 Johannes E. Schindelin <Johannes.Schindelin@gmx.de>
 *  Original OSXvnc (C) 2001 Dan McGuirk <mcguirk@incompleteness.net>.
 *  Original Xvnc (C) 1999 AT&T Laboratories Cambridge.  
 *  All Rights Reserved.
 *
 *  see GPL (latest version) for full details
 */

#ifdef __STRICT_ANSI__
#define _BSD_SOURCE
#endif
#include <rfb/rfb.h>
#include <rfb/rfbregion.h>
#include "private.h"

#include <stdarg.h>
#include <errno.h>

#ifndef false
#define false 0
#define true -1
#endif

#ifdef LIBVNCSERVER_HAVE_SYS_TYPES_H
#include <sys/types.h>
#endif

#ifndef WIN32
#include <sys/socket.h>
#include <netinet/in.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#endif

#include <signal.h>
#include <time.h>

static int extMutex_initialized = 0;
static int logMutex_initialized = 0;
#ifdef LIBVNCSERVER_HAVE_LIBPTHREAD
static MUTEX(logMutex);
static MUTEX(extMutex);
#endif

static int rfbEnableLogging=1;

#ifdef LIBVNCSERVER_WORDS_BIGENDIAN
char rfbEndianTest = (1==0);
#else
char rfbEndianTest = (1==1);
#endif

/*
 * Protocol extensions
 */

static rfbProtocolExtension* rfbExtensionHead = NULL;

/*
 * This method registers a list of new extensions.  
 * It avoids same extension getting registered multiple times. 
 * The order is not preserved if multiple extensions are
 * registered at one-go.
 */
void
rfbRegisterProtocolExtension(rfbProtocolExtension* extension)
{
	rfbProtocolExtension *head = rfbExtensionHead, *next = NULL;

	if(extension == NULL)
		return;

	next = extension->next;

	if (! extMutex_initialized) {
		INIT_MUTEX(extMutex);
		extMutex_initialized = 1;
	}

	LOCK(extMutex);

	while(head != NULL) {
		if(head == extension) {
			UNLOCK(extMutex);
			rfbRegisterProtocolExtension(next);
			return;
		}

		head = head->next;
	}

	extension->next = rfbExtensionHead;
	rfbExtensionHead = extension;

	UNLOCK(extMutex);
	rfbRegisterProtocolExtension(next);
}

/*
 * This method unregisters a list of extensions.  
 * These extensions won't be available for any new
 * client connection. 
 */
void
rfbUnregisterProtocolExtension(rfbProtocolExtension* extension)
{

	rfbProtocolExtension *cur = NULL, *pre = NULL;

	if(extension == NULL)
		return;

	if (! extMutex_initialized) {
		INIT_MUTEX(extMutex);
		extMutex_initialized = 1;
	}

	LOCK(extMutex);

	if(rfbExtensionHead == extension) {
		rfbExtensionHead = rfbExtensionHead->next;
		UNLOCK(extMutex);
		rfbUnregisterProtocolExtension(extension->next);
		return;
	}

	cur = pre = rfbExtensionHead;

	while(cur) {
		if(cur == extension) {
			pre->next = cur->next;
			break;
		}
		pre = cur;
		cur = cur->next;
	}

	UNLOCK(extMutex);

	rfbUnregisterProtocolExtension(extension->next);
}

rfbProtocolExtension* rfbGetExtensionIterator()
{
	if (! extMutex_initialized) {
		INIT_MUTEX(extMutex);
		extMutex_initialized = 1;
	}

	LOCK(extMutex);
	return rfbExtensionHead;
}

void rfbReleaseExtensionIterator()
{
	UNLOCK(extMutex);
}

void rfbScheduleCopyRegion(rfbScreenInfoPtr rfbScreen,sraRegionPtr copyRegion,int dx,int dy)
{  
   rfbClientIteratorPtr iterator;
   rfbClientPtr cl;

   iterator=rfbGetClientIterator(rfbScreen);
   while((cl=rfbClientIteratorNext(iterator))) {
     LOCK(cl->updateMutex);
     if(cl->useCopyRect) {
       sraRegionPtr modifiedRegionBackup;
       if(!sraRgnEmpty(cl->copyRegion)) {
	  if(cl->copyDX!=dx || cl->copyDY!=dy) {
	     /* if a copyRegion was not yet executed, treat it as a
	      * modifiedRegion. The idea: in this case it could be
	      * source of the new copyRect or modified anyway. */
	     s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ion,cl->copyRegion);
	     sraRgnMakeEmpty(cl->copyRegion);
	  } else {
	     /* we have to set the intersection of the source of the copy
	      * and the old copy to modified. */
	     modifiedRegionBackup=sraRgnCreateRgn(copyRegion);
	     sraRgnOffset(modifiedRegionBackup,-dx,-dy);
	     sraRgnAnd(modifiedRegionBackup,cl->copyRegion);
	     s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ion,modifiedRegionBackup);
	     sraRgnDestroy(modifiedRegionBackup);
	  }
       }
	  
       sraRgnOr(cl->copyRegion,copyRegion);
       cl->copyDX = dx;
       cl->copyDY = dy;

       /* if there were modified regions, which are now copied,
	* mark them as modified, because the source of these can be overlapped
	* either by new modified or now copied regions. */
       modifiedRegionBackup=sraRgnCreateRgn(cl->modifiedRegion);
       sraRgnOffset(modifiedRegionBackup,dx,dy);
       sraRgnAnd(modifiedRegionBackup,cl->copyRegion);
       s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ion,modifiedRegionBackup);
       sraRgnDestroy(modifiedRegionBackup);

       if(!cl->enableCursorShapeUpdates) {
          /*
           * n.b. (dx, dy) is the vector pointing in the direction the
           * copyrect displacement will take place.  copyRegion is the
           * destination rectangle (say), not the source rectangle.
           */
          sraRegionPtr cursorRegion;
          int x = cl->cursorX - cl->screen->cursor->xhot;
          int y = cl->cursorY - cl->screen->cursor->yhot;
          int w = cl->screen->cursor->width;
          int h = cl->screen->cursor->height;

          cursorRegion = sraRgnCreateRect(x, y, x + w, y + h);
          sraRgnAnd(cursorRegion, cl->copyRegion);
          if(!sraRgnEmpty(cursorRegion)) {
             /*
              * current cursor rect overlaps with the copy region *dest*,
              * mark it as modified since we won't copy-rect stuff to it.
              */
             s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ion, cursorRegion);
          }
          sraRgnDestroy(cursorRegion);

          cursorRegion = sraRgnCreateRect(x, y, x + w, y + h);
          /* displace it to check for overlap with copy region source: */
          sraRgnOffset(cursorRegion, dx, dy);
          sraRgnAnd(cursorRegion, cl->copyRegion);
          if(!sraRgnEmpty(cursorRegion)) {
             /*
              * current cursor rect overlaps with the copy region *source*,
              * mark the *displaced* cursorRegion as modified since we
              * won't copyrect stuff to it.
              */
             s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ion, cursorRegion);
          }
          sraRgnDestroy(cursorRegion);
       }

     } else {
       s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ion,copyRegion);
     }
     TSIGNAL(cl->updateCond);
     UNLOCK(cl->updateMutex);
   }

   rfbReleaseClientIterator(iterator);
}

void rfbDoCopyRegion(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en,sraRegionPtr copyRegion,int dx,int dy)
{
   sraRectangleIterator* i;
   sraRect rect;
   int j,widthInBytes,bpp=screen->serverFormat.bitsPerPixel/8,
    rowstride=screen->paddedWidthInBytes;
   char *in,*out;

   /* copy it, really */
   i = sraRgnGetReverseIterator(copyRegion,dx<0,dy<0);
   while(sraRgnIteratorNext(i,&rect)) {
     widthInBytes = (rect.x2-rect.x1)*bpp;
     out = screen->frameBuffer+rect.x1*bpp+rect.y1*rowstride;
     in = screen->frameBuffer+(rect.x1-dx)*bpp+(rect.y1-dy)*rowstride;
     if(dy<0)
       for(j=rect.y1;j<rect.y2;j++,out+=rowstride,in+=rowstride)
	 memmove(out,in,widthInBytes);
     else {
       out += rowstride*(rect.y2-rect.y1-1);
       in += rowstride*(rect.y2-rect.y1-1);
       for(j=rect.y2-1;j>=rect.y1;j--,out-=rowstride,in-=rowstride)
	 memmove(out,in,widthInBytes);
     }
   }
   sraRgnReleaseIterator(i);
  
   rfbScheduleCopyRegion(screen,copyRegion,dx,dy);
}

void rfbDoCopyRect(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en,int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2,int dx,int dy)
{
  sraRegionPtr region = sraRgnCreateRect(x1,y1,x2,y2);
  rfbDoCopyRegion(screen,region,dx,dy);
  sraRgnDestroy(region);
}

void rfbScheduleCopyRect(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en,int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2,int dx,int dy)
{
  sraRegionPtr region = sraRgnCreateRect(x1,y1,x2,y2);
  rfbScheduleCopyRegion(screen,region,dx,dy);
  sraRgnDestroy(region);
}

void rfbMarkRegionAsModified(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en,sraRegionPtr modRegion)
{
   rfbClientIteratorPtr iterator;
   rfbClientPtr cl;

   iterator=rfbGetClientIterator(screen);
   while((cl=rfbClientIteratorNext(iterator))) {
     LOCK(cl->updateMutex);
     sraRgnOr(cl->modifiedRegion,modRegion);
     TSIGNAL(cl->updateCond);
     UNLOCK(cl->updateMutex);
   }

   rfbReleaseClientIterator(iterator);
}

void rfbScaledScreenUpdate(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2);
void rfbMarkRectAsModified(rfbScreenInfoPtr screen,int x1,int y1,int x2,int y2)
{
   sraRegionPtr region;
   int i;

   if(x1>x2) { i=x1; x1=x2; x2=i; }
   if(x1<0) x1=0;
   if(x2>screen->width) x2=screen->width;
   if(x1==x2) return;
   
   if(y1>y2) { i=y1; y1=y2; y2=i; }
   if(y1<0) y1=0;
   if(y2>screen->height) y2=screen->height;
   if(y1==y2) return;

   /* update scaled copies for this rectangle */
   rfbScaledScreenUpdate(screen,x1,y1,x2,y2);

   region = sraRgnCreateRect(x1,y1,x2,y2);
   rfbMarkRegionAsModified(screen,region);
   sraRgnDestroy(region);
}

#ifdef LIBVNCSERVER_HAVE_LIBPTHREAD
#include <unistd.h>

static void *
clientOutput(void *data)
{
    rfbClientPtr cl = (rfbClientPtr)data;
    rfbBool haveUpdate;
    sraRegion* updateRegion;

    while (1) {
        haveUpdate = false;
        while (!haveUpdate) {
		if (cl->sock == -1) {
			/* Client has disconnected. */
			return NULL;
		}
		if (cl->state != RFB_NORMAL || cl->onHold) {
			/* just sleep until things get normal */
			usleep(cl->screen->deferUpdateTime * 1000);
			continue;
		}

		LOCK(cl->updateMutex);

		if (sraRgnEmpty(cl->requestedRegion)) {
			; /* always require a FB Update Request (otherwise can crash.) */
		} else {
			haveUpdate = FB_UPDATE_PENDING(cl);
			if(!haveUpdate) {
				updateRegion = sraRgnCreateRgn(cl->modifiedRegion);
				haveUpdate   = sraRgnAnd(updateRegion,cl->requestedRegion);
				sraRgnDestroy(updateRegion);
			}
		}

		if (!haveUpdate) {
			WAIT(cl->updateCond, cl->updateMutex);
		}

		UNLOCK(cl->updateMutex);
        }
        
        /* OK, now, to save bandwidth, wait a little while for more
           updates to come along. */
        usleep(cl->screen->deferUpdateTime * 1000);

        /* Now, get the region we're going to update, and remove
           it from cl->modifiedRegion _before_ we send the update.
           That way, if anything that overlaps the region we're sending
           is updated, we'll be sure to do another update later. */
        LOCK(cl->updateMutex);
	updateRegion = sraRgnCreateRgn(cl->modifiedRegion);
        UNLOCK(cl->updateMutex);

        /* Now actually send the update. */
	rfbIncrClientRef(cl);
        LOCK(cl->sendMutex);
        rfbSendFramebufferUpdate(cl, updateRegion);
        UNLOCK(cl->sendMutex);
	rfbDecrClientRef(cl);

	sraRgnDestroy(updateRegion);
    }

    /* Not reached. */
    return NULL;
}
